1) The inter-bank call money rate in Bangladesh has been over 20% for the past 1.5 months due to a continued liquidity crisis in the banking system. 2) The high rate is attributed to government borrowing from banks and a reduction in repurchase agreement auctions by the central bank. 3) Many banks are refusing credit to clients due to the liquidity issues, while large state banks and some foreign banks are heavily borrowing and lending in the call money market daily.
